Publisher's Summary

Have you always wanted to write a best-selling book? If you have ever wanted to try your hand at writing fiction, started a novel, written a short story, or even completed a manuscript – only to find that it lacks that certain something, then this is the book for you. How To Write Fiction Without The Fuss takes you through all aspects of the craft of fiction writing and gives you a clear understanding of the fundamentals, along with tools and tips to enhance your writing skills.

This audio "manual" for all budding creative writers will teach you how to:

  • Structure a classic plotline to keep your readers gripped
  • Create believable characters with original voices
  • Use settings and themes to give your story depth
  • Understand your genre and integrate your research
  • Write like a professional and lose the amateurish gaffes
  • Edit and format your manuscript to attract agents and publishers
